High-temperature ironing and washing device for clothing processing
Technical Field
The invention relates to the technical field of ironing devices, in particular to a high-temperature ironing device for processing clothes.
Background
Garment processing, which refers to the work of spinning, sewing and the like done by women in the old time, people are more accustomed to using the word 'women' to refer to physical labor engaged in by women workers engaged in the work of spinning, sewing, embroidering and the like in the ancient times, while garment processing refers to a modern processing mode in more meaning, which is a garment production method mainly based on modern machine processing and assisted by manual processing, garment processing is a behavior mode, the number of people cannot be limited, a garment factory directly reflects the visual representation of garment processing, and the last step of garment processing is to perform hot washing processing on garments, which is very key in the step and concerns the final delivery quality of the garments.
Most of the ironing and washing devices on the market at present can directly wash clothes, detergent in a clothing factory is not very mild, after the clothes are fully soaked in a washing device, the detergent with strong irritation directly contacts the clothes for a long time, the fabric of the clothes can be damaged, the quality of the clothes is directly reduced on the source, and the cost of garment processing is invisibly enlarged.

Preferably, a drying device is arranged in front of the cleaning device and comprises a drying device shell, a first fan, a second fan and a third fan, the drying device shell is fixedly connected with the cleaning device shell, the first fan is fixedly installed on the left inner wall of the drying device shell, the second fan is fixedly installed on the lower inner wall of the drying device shell, and the third fan is fixedly installed on the rear inner wall of the drying device shell.
Preferably, an ironing device is arranged in front of the drying device and comprises an ironing device shell, a first conveying belt, an inclined plate and a third conveying belt, the ironing device shell is fixedly connected with the drying device shell, the first conveying belt is fixedly installed on the rear inner wall of the ironing device shell, the inclined plate is arranged below the first conveying belt, the rear end of the inclined plate is fixedly connected to the ironing device shell, the third conveying belt is arranged at the left end of the inclined plate, and the rear end of the third conveying belt is fixedly installed on the ironing device shell.
Preferably, a conveying device is arranged above the cleaning device, the drying device and the ironing device, the conveying device comprises a conveying device top plate, a sliding rod and a clothes box, a sliding way is formed in the lower surface of the conveying device top plate, the sliding rod is arranged in the sliding way and can slide along the sliding way, the sliding rod is fixedly connected with a rotating machine at one end of the far away sliding way, an output shaft of the rotating machine is fixedly connected with the clothes box, a clothes box cover is arranged at the left end of the clothes box, a hinge is fixedly connected with the left end of the clothes box, the clothes box and the clothes box cover are rotatably connected through the hinge, through holes are uniformly formed in the surface of the clothes box cover of the clothes box at equal intervals, a groove is formed in the upper surface of the right end of the clothes box, a clamp plate II is arranged on the rear inner wall of the groove, a spring II is fixedly connected with the rear surface of the clamp plate II, the rear end of the spring II is fixedly connected to the groove, a clamp plate I is arranged on the front inner wall of the groove, a spring I is fixedly connected to the front surface of the clamp plate I, and a projection is fixedly connected to the left end of the clothes box cover.
Preferably, conveyor's left end is provided with fixing device, fixing device is including erecting groove and round bar, erect the groove and set up on fixing device's right surface, the inside of erecting the groove is provided with the round bar, the round bar can reciprocate along erecting the groove, the right-hand member fixedly connected with conveyor of round bar.
Preferably, the detergent box is matched with the through groove, the first sliding block is arranged inside the first sliding groove, the first sliding block is matched with the first sliding groove, the second sliding block is arranged inside the second sliding groove, the second sliding block is matched with the second sliding groove, and the rectangular plate is matched with the third sliding groove.
Preferably, the first conveyor belt is installed above the right side of the rear inner wall of the ironing device housing, the third conveyor belt is installed below the left side of the rear inner wall of the ironing device housing, the first conveyor belt rotates clockwise, and the third conveyor belt rotates counterclockwise.
Preferably, the conveyor top plate is of an annular structure.
Preferably, the projection is fitted with the groove.
Compared with the prior art, the invention has the beneficial effects that:
(1) This dress processing is with high temperature device of scalding, when the device function, the starter motor is rotatory, drives the agitator rotation to drive the inside rivers of belt cleaning device shell and carry out the spiral and flow, can be abundant like this with the detergent of detergent incasement portion and clear water mixture, also make clothing and the abundant contact of the washing water in the belt cleaning device shell, great improvement the cleaning performance of scalding device.
(2) This a high temperature scalds washing unit for dress processing, through the design of logical groove and detergent case, when the detergent case slides along leading to the inslot of groove and gets into the inside of belt cleaning device shell, thereby just can seal the delivery port and control the outflow of rivers, pull handle one backward when needs are with dirty water discharge, pull open the detergent case from the delivery port and carry out the operation of changing water, after dirty water is discharged totally from the delivery port, cover the detergent case on the delivery port again through pushing forward handle one, add the clear water from the water inlet again, when needing to add the detergent, through pulling handle two backward, pull open partly in three 2 with rectangular plate 4 follow spout, the detergent of detergent incasement portion just can be abundant is driven into inside the belt cleaning device shell by rivers, continue carrying out the washing of clothes, combine drainage and adding detergent into an organic whole like this, the washing step of original scald washing unit has been simplified, the operating personnel have made things convenient for the operation.
(3) This dress processing is with high temperature scald device, set up fan one, fan two and fan three simultaneously in drying device, weathered the processing to the clothes omnidirectional simultaneously, can improve the speed of drying like this, comprehensive even moreover dries the clothing, has improved the quality of drying the clothes.
(4) When the clothes are conveyed to the first conveying belt, the dried clothes are ironed and conveyed rightwards on the first conveying belt, when the clothes reach the rightmost end of the first conveying belt, the right side of the clothes firstly falls down, the falling clothes can contact the inclined plate, one side of the falling clothes slides down along the inclined plate, the clothes are conveyed to the third conveying belt, the rightmost side of the clothes is conveyed to the third conveying belt firstly at the moment, so that the ironed clothes are turned over and ironed, the inclined plates are arranged for successfully turning over the clothes, the front side and the back side of the clothes can be ironed by the aid of the design, uniformity of the ironed clothes is improved, and quality of the produced clothes is improved.
(5) This dress processing is with high temperature scald device, the slide that sets up along conveyor roof lower surface transports the clothes, accomplishes the required washing of clothing in proper order, dries and the function that irones, places the clothes and operates two insides of fan, when having guaranteed the scald quality of washing, has reduced the injury that the clothes that do not leave the factory washed, the stoving in-process received, has improved the quality of the clothing that leaves the factory.

The working principle is as follows: the clothes are conveyed into the cleaning device 1 and the drying device 2 for processing through the clothes box 403, when the clothes reach the position right above the ironing device 3, the clothes are overturned through the rotary machine 408, the convex blocks 407 are separated from the concave grooves 406, the clothes inside the second fan 203 are conveyed into the ironing device 3, when the clothes are conveyed onto the first conveyor belt 302, the dried clothes are conveyed rightwards while being ironed on the first conveyor belt 302, when the clothes reach the rightmost end of the first conveyor belt 302, the right side of the clothes firstly falls down, the falling clothes can contact the inclined plate 303, one side of the falling clothes slides down along the inclined plate 303 and is conveyed onto the third conveyor belt 304, at the moment, the rightmost side of the clothes is conveyed onto the third conveyor belt 304 firstly, so that the ironed clothes are turned over and ironed, and the whole clothes are ironed.
